SU47s
The Sukhoi Su-47, also known by its development name S-37 Berkut (Golden Eagle), is a Russian twin-engine, single-seat, supermaneuverable fighter aircraft developed by Sukhoi. It is a technology demonstrator that explored the capabilities of canard-pusher, tandem-wing, and trapezoidal wing designs in advanced fighter aircraft. The most striking feature of the Su-47 is its forward-swept wing configuration, which was a rarity in modern military aircraft design.
